FlyingHigh wrote:
HH3 wrote:They can take the kick again if they missed. If there's a penalty on a PAT thats successful, its usually just waved off as they scored anyway. Exactly the same if there is defensive pass interference on a touchdown. The offensive team will just decline the penalty and take the TD.


Yeah, seen that plenty of times on the TD, which is why I found the kick-off strange, but perhaps I got it wrong.


The flag was thrown on Diggs on the TD, not the PAT.

So it was thrown on the kicking team on the next kickoff. The Saints could either return the kick, or get a touchback, and add 15 yards to either.

So on a touchback they'd start at the 40. On a return to say the 30, they'd start on the 45.

Being the end of the game it doesn't matter. Hence why he threw his helmet. Why not? It looked cool.

In the Jags/Steelers case, I'm pretty sure they just give them the 5 yards. A touchbacks almost a win for the kicking team.

Postby PatowalongaPirate » Sun Jan 21, 2018 3:22 pm

There is still a question mark over Tom Brady's fitness for the AFC title match against the Jacksonville. He suffered a hand injury which apparently gushed blood and required stitches (running back Rex Burkhead was the Patriot who collided with Brady, causing the injury). He didn't train Thursday and was limited at training on Friday. He wore gloves on both hands to his presser and would not answer any questions with regards to his own fitness for the match.

I wonder what the Jags are praying for...
